The iShares Semiconductor ETF (SOXX): A Popular Choice

The iShares Semiconductor ETF (SOXX) has become a go-to for many investors seeking comprehensive coverage of the semiconductor landscape. It meticulously tracks the performance of the ICE Semiconductor Index, ensuring its holdings reflect the major trends within the industry. SOXX invests in a wide array of semiconductor companies, ranging from those at the forefront of advanced memory solutions to those producing essential integrated circuits.

The VanEck Semiconductor ETF (SMH): Focused Exposure

For investors who prefer a slightly more focused approach, the VanEck Semiconductor ETF (SMH) presents a strong alternative. This ETF specifically targets companies actively engaged in the manufacturing or development of semiconductors. SMH allocates a significant portion of its assets to industry leaders, including major chip manufacturers and the critical equipment providers that enable their production.

The Direxion Daily Semiconductor Bull 3X Shares (SOXL): The High-Octane Option

The Direxion Daily Semiconductor Bull 3X Shares (SOXL) is designed to deliver three times the daily return of the ICE Semiconductor Index. While this offers the potential for substantial gains, it’s crucial to understand that this amplification comes with significantly increased risk. SOXL is best suited for experienced traders who actively manage their positions and are prepared for rapid price fluctuations.

The Significance of DRAM and Technological Barriers

Within the broader semiconductor market, specific segments like Dynamic Random-Access Memory (DRAM) play a pivotal role. The price and supply fluctuations of DRAM can significantly impact the overall performance of the semiconductor sector. Moreover, the sheer complexity of advanced semiconductor manufacturing, exemplified by breakthroughs like Extreme Ultraviolet (EUV) lithography, presents substantial technological barriers to entry. This complexity can lead to market concentration among a select few highly capable players.

Emerging Demand from AI, 5G, and IoT

The future growth trajectory of the semiconductor industry is inextricably linked to burgeoning demand from a trifecta of transformative technologies: Artificial Intelligence (AI), 5G wireless networks, and the Internet of Things (IoT). These sectors are driving the need for ever more powerful, efficient, and specialized chips, creating a sustained tailwind for the entire industry.

The increasing computational demands of AI algorithms necessitate advanced processors and memory components. Similarly, the rollout of 5G infrastructure requires sophisticated chips for both network equipment and user devices. The proliferation of smart devices within the IoT ecosystem further amplifies the need for a wide range of semiconductor solutions.
